What Is Drum Drying. Drum dryers, also known as roller dryers, are a type of dryer that was developed in the early 1900s. Drum drying, along with spray drying, is currently the premium technology of choice for the production of food powders. Drum drying is a food processing method that involves drying liquid or pureed foods by spreading them thinly over the surface of a rotating drum. Selection is based on production rate,. Drum drying is a thermal drying process in which a thin layer of liquid or slurry material is evenly spread onto the surface of a revolving drum. Drum drying is a continuous, indirect drying process.
